Understanding Feline Anxiety and Stress

Cats, much like humans, can experience heightened levels of stress and anxiety due to environmental changes, loud noises, or unfamiliar settings. When stress hormones such as cortisol and adrenaline are released in their bodies, cats display behaviors like excessive grooming, hiding, changes in appetite, or even destructive scratching. Since they cannot communicate directly, these behaviors are their way of telling us, “Something is wrong.”

I have observed that even subtle disruptions in their environment—a change in routine or a new piece of furniture—can unsettle our feline friends. It is no wonder that many pet parents are on the lookout for natural solutions that mitigate these symptoms without the side effects of harsh medications.

By understanding your cat’s triggers, you can make informed decisions about introducing supportive measures into their daily routine. Let’s explore two key natural ingredients that are making waves in the pet wellness community.

Exploring L-Theanine: How It Helps Soothe Anxious Cats

L-theanine is an amino acid found naturally in green tea leaves. It has been researched extensively for its ability to promote relaxation without leading to drowsiness—a key benefit for our alert feline companions. When ingested, L-theanine crosses the blood-brain barrier and works in tandem with neurotransmitters to positively influence mood and stress responses.

How L-Theanine Affects Brain Chemistry

In cats, stress disrupts the balance of brain chemicals, leading to anxiety. L-theanine helps by:

  • Increasing levels of GABA: GABA is a neurotransmitter that calms down nerve activity.
  • Boosting serotonin production: This neurotransmitter enhances mood and well-being.
  • Encouraging alpha brain waves: These waves are linked to a relaxed yet alert state, which is ideal for cats who need to remain aware of their surroundings.

What I find most impressive about L-theanine is how it supports the body’s natural stress response without the sedation that many medications cause. This means your cat can continue to explore, play, and interact normally, while feeling more at ease.

Clinical studies and veterinary-backed research have documented positive behavioral changes within 30 minutes to an hour of administering L-theanine. This makes it ideal for situational anxiety—think travel days, vet visits, or even unexpected loud noises.

Valerian Root: A Time-Tested Herb for Natural Feline Relaxation

Valerian root is heralded in traditional medicine for its calming effects and has been used for centuries to promote relaxation and improve sleep quality. Unlike strong sedatives, valerian works gently on your cat’s nervous system to alleviate tension without causing lethargy.

How Valerian Root Benefits Feline Health

Here are some of the ways valerian root imparts its calming magic:

  • Interacting with brain receptors: The active compounds in valerian, such as valepotriates, help ease nervous energy.
  • Supporting natural sleep patterns: By normalizing the sleep cycle, valerian can be particularly handy during stressful periods when your cat has trouble resting.
  • Providing gentle physical relaxation: Valerian works on muscle tension and can help your pet feel physically more at ease.

Many cat parents have reported that after just 20 to 40 minutes, their pets begin to exhibit a calmer demeanor, making valerian an excellent choice for acute stress. This herb’s longstanding use in human and animal health lends credibility to its effectiveness.

Step-by-Step Guide for Introducing Natural Calming Treats to Your Cat

Integrating these treats into your cat’s routine can be smooth and rewarding. Here’s a practical, step-by-step guide that I follow and recommend:

  1. Consult Your Vet: Before introducing new supplements, discuss with your veterinarian to ensure safety and proper dosage.
  2. Select a High-Quality Product: Choose a product that prominently features L-theanine and valerian root. Verify ingredient sourcing and confirm that there are no artificial additives.
  3. Start Small: Begin with a low dose to gauge your cat’s reaction and gradually increase to the recommended dosage.
  4. Create a Calm Setting: Administer the treat in a quiet environment where your cat feels safe. Reduce distractions and stressors as much as possible during this period.
  5. Monitor Behavior: Keep an eye on how your cat responds. Look for improvements in behavior such as reduced grooming, less hiding, or a more balanced appetite.
  6. Adjust If Needed: If you notice any adverse reactions, pause the use of the treat and consult your vet for advice on alternative solutions or adjustments in dosage.

This systematic approach helps ensure that your cat receives the maximum benefit while minimizing any potential risks.

Pros & Cons of Using Natural Calming Treats

To help you make a well-informed decision, here’s a breakdown of the advantages and potential drawbacks:

  • Pros:
    • Promotes relaxation without heavy sedation.
    • Natural ingredients that are generally safe and non-habit forming.
    • Supports both mental and physical calm.
    • Eco-friendly and sustainably sourced formulations.
    • Easy to integrate into a routine—available in treat, powder, or chew form.
  • Cons:
    • May require consistent use over several weeks to see noticeable improvements.
    • Not all cats might respond the same way; individual sensitivities can vary.
    • Quality differs between brands—always choose products with verified sourcing and testing.

Weigh these factors carefully and consider your cat’s unique needs before deciding on the best natural calming treat regimen.
